返回
让前端工作更有效:CSS Typed OM 让你高效轻松地操控 CSSOM
前端
2023-12-12 10:56:26
前言:揭开 CSSOM 的面纱
CSSOM(Cascading Style Sheets Object Model)是 CSS 的对象模型,它允许 JavaScript 脚本访问和修改元素的样式。这使得前端开发人员能够动态地调整网页的外观和行为,创建更具交互性和响应性的用户界面。然而,传统的 CSSOM 操作存在着一些局限性和复杂性,阻碍了开发人员的创造力和生产力。
CSS Typed OM:迈向高效前端开发的新时代
CSS Typed OM 作为 CSSOM 的最新标准,旨在克服传统 CSSOM 操作的痛点,为前端开发者提供更强大、更友好的开发环境。它引入了一系列激动人心的特性,包括:
- 类型安全 :CSS Typed OM 使用类型系统来确保样式操作的安全性和可靠性。这有助于防止意外的错误和不一致,从而提高代码的质量和稳定性。
- 语法简洁 :CSS Typed OM 提供了一种简洁、易读的语法,使开发者能够更轻松地编写和维护 CSS 代码。这有助于提高开发效率和可读性。
- 性能优化 :CSS Typed OM 在设计时考虑了性能优化,它采用高效的数据结构和算法来实现快速的样式计算和渲染。这有助于提升网页的性能和响应速度。
- 跨浏览器兼容性 :CSS Typed OM 致力于跨浏览器兼容性,确保代码能够在主流浏览器中一致运行。这消除了跨浏览器开发的障碍,使开发者能够专注于创建一致的用户体验。
CSS Typed OM 的应用场景:赋能创意无限
CSS Typed OM 的强大功能在各种应用场景中闪耀着光芒,为前端开发带来了无限的创意和可能性。以下是一些具体的应用示例:
- 动态主题切换 :CSS Typed OM 允许开发者轻松地切换网页的主题,实现白天和黑夜模式的无缝转换。这有助于优化用户体验,并满足不同用户的个性化需求。
- 响应式布局 :CSS Typed OM 使得响应式布局的实现更加简单和灵活。开发者可以根据设备屏幕尺寸和方向的变化,动态调整元素的样式,确保网页在各种设备上都能完美呈现。
- 交互式动画 :CSS Typed OM 为创建交互式动画提供了强大的支持。开发者可以利用 CSS Typed OM 来控制动画的播放速度、方向和持续时间,创造出引人入胜的视觉效果。
- 表单验证 :CSS Typed OM 可用于增强表单的验证功能。开发者可以利用 CSS Typed OM 来动态地改变输入字段的样式,提供即时的错误提示和反馈,帮助用户轻松地识别和更正错误。
结语:CSS Typed OM 的未来展望
CSS Typed OM 作为 CSSOM 的新兴标准,正在迅速地改变前端开发的格局。它为开发者提供了更强大的工具和更灵活的开发环境,使他们能够创建更具动态性和响应性的 Web 应用程序。随着 CSS Typed OM 的不断发展和完善,我们相信它将成为前端开发领域不可或缺的重要技术,并为构建下一代 Web 应用带来无限的可能性。